Core Collection of Sorghum: I. Stratification Based on Eco-Geographical Data.

From: Crop Science | Date: January 1, 2001| Author: Bramel-Cox, P. J.; Grenier, C.; Hamon, P. | Copyright information

ICRISAT conserves a large (36 719 entries) collection of sorghum [Sorghum bicolor (L.) Moench] accessions in India. This collection comprises cultivated and wild sorghums acquired over the past 25 years from 90 countries. However, it is difficult to characterize and assess a large collection with limited time and resources. Age-hardenable nickel-base alloy: RA718 (UNS N07718) is a nickel alloy precipitation hardened by gamma prime and double prime. It is readily fabricated and is weldable even in the aged condition. The alloy is used for gas turbine components at temperatures up to 650[degrees]C (1200[degrees]F) as well as for cryogenic equipment.(Alloy Digest Data Sheet)
Advanced Materials & Processes ; ALLOY 718 is strengthened by a precipitation hardening reaction involving columbium, titanium, aluminum, and nickel, with a degree of solid-solution strengthening by molybdenum.
